点击此处---> 群内免费提供SAP练习系统(在群公告中)
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
大家好,
我在发布此问题之前浏览了许多博客,但找不到该问题的解决方案。
我们正在使用HANA SP10,BW 7.5。 数据流为:HANA图形计算视图->复合提供程序-> Bex查询
我们在HANA studio中的HANA图形CV中有2个输入参数。
1)注释-单个强制值
2)ARE-多个条目,非强制性值
我们在基本投影节点中添加了以下表达式,以获取CV数据预览,并且对于预期的强制性和非强制性多个值,可以正常工作 HANA CV数据预览:
"评论" ='$$ Comment_IP $$'
AND
(在(" ARE",$$ ARE_IP $$ )或match(" ARE",$$ ARE_IP $$))
这些输入参数在Composite提供程序中进行映射,然后在Bex查询中进行映射。
对于注释,我将输入变量创建为Single
但是对于ARE,我将Bex变量创建为几个单个值-可选,但是在保存查询时却给了我错误:
InfoObject ARE必须 在查询中被唯一选择
我试图将Bex变量类型更改为Sele 选项,但这也不起作用。
有人可以建议如何在Bex查询中提取此多条目HANA输入参数。 还是完全不支持。 请分享您的输入。
谢谢。
支持多个条目HANA输入参数:
1。 使用选项"多个条目"配置HANA参数。
2。 在Composite Provider
3中映射参数。 使用选项"多个单个值"创建BW查询变量。
要么使BW变量成为必需变量,要么为HANA参数提供默认值。 如果参数为空,则会出现SQL错误。
带有从和到边界的BW范围变量("选择选项")不能映射到HANA输入参数。 您必须为from和to边界创建两个单独的HANA输入参数和两个BW查询变量。
它在BW 7.50 SP14和HANA 2 SP 03上正常工作。
非常感谢。 您建议的解决方案有助于解决我的问题。
基本上我缺少的是,我必须为Bex查询中的输入变量分配一些默认值,然后错误消失了,并且我能够运行报告。
现在,我添加了多个可选的,多个条目的输入参数,并且一切正常。
再次感谢您。
仅供参考,可以共享SAP注释 2800016 详细信息以备将来参考?
嗨,
下面的博客可能会给您一些见识。
https://blogs.sap.com/2019/06/21/error-info-object-xxx -必须在查询中唯一选择/
我无法在不同的环境下对其进行测试。
谢谢, p>
Jothi
Hi Jothi,
非常感谢您调查我的问题并分享您的意见。
尽管我遇到的错误与博客中提到的相同,但是解决方案对我没有用。 正如我在数据流中提到的那样,我们拥有HANA图形计算视图->复合提供程序-> Bex查询。 在Comosite提供程序中,我们具有基于字段的映射。 我们没有使用BW系统中的任何信息对象进行关联(RSA1)。 我们使用BW只是为了访问Bex查询设计器工具进行报告。
如果您对我的情况还有其他意见,请告诉我。
一周热门 更多>